Proton induced X-ray emission (PIXE) technique was used to analyze the samples of celadon, kiln slag and nonceladon ware from kiln site dating from the Eastern Han Dynasty to the Six Dynasties in Shangyu, Zhejiang Province, as well as the celadon samples from city site and tombs of the Six Dynasties in Nanjing, Jiangsu Province. The results show that the early celadon is of high calcium glaze system and there is no historical change in the composition of body of celadon unearthed from the kiln sites. According to analysis of Rb-Sr-Zr of the body, the only two celadons probably origin from Shangyu area.
